If your environment brings plentiful rains, you may intend to have your downspouts run into a dry well. The well ought to be an opening 2 to 4 feet large and 3 feet deep or a 55-gallon drum, with both ends removed and also packed with rocks, that you've buried as well as punctured with openings. Underground water drainage pipelines must incline to the dry well, which will properly maintain water far from your home's foundation. Examine local building codes prior to mounting.

The simplest and also best way to clean rain gutters is to work with a rain gutter cleaning company. But how much does rain gutter cleaning cost? Country wide, the typical cost of having a rain gutter service tidy gutters is roughly $150. This stated, rain gutter cleaning prices can be as low as $75 or as long as $350 for an entire residence, depending upon the area as well as the degree as well as nature of the job.
